- Compact and simple, nice board
I used this board to build a small secondary computer (Micro-ATX) to be used for the internet and some light arcade gaming. It works great and even has more features than I need. I have to look at the manual and figure out how to stop the auto wake feature from starting the computer up at midnight every night :-). I'm very pleased with the board, Windows XP seems to work well with it, as do all the components. I would buy it again to build another computer for the same purpose.

- Good board, great price.
Its stable, feature rich - sticking a P4 2.8ghz in it with an 8800 Ultra (Bottlenecked, but...) gave me a rather "passable" system until I can afford to fix my main box. In the manual it says that DDR2 is not backwards compatible - but I am running perfectly stable on 1066mhz ram. (OCZ PC-8500 DDR2-1066, I believe.)
The manual is a bit skimpy, but tells you all you need to know...
The bundle is lacking, but I had no need for any extra software.
